7. So, what do you notice with each pair in every item? If you say that they show relationships, then you are correct The term that means "word relationships" is called Analogy. It is like a word puzzle. It always contains two pairs of words. It can be abbreviated like stallion: mare: man: woman. The single colon (3) represents the phrase "is to", and the double colon (3) represents the word "as". Thus, it is read a stallion is to a mare as a man is to a woman Take a look again at the pairs of words in the task you have answered previously. In item number 1, which is night is to day as happy is to sad, what do you think is the relationship of the paired words? If you say that the pairs show an opposite relationship, then you are correct because night is the opposite of day and happy is also the opposite of sad. And that type of analogy is called Antonyms. What about item number 2? Yes, the pairs show a similar relationship or have the same meaning because husband and spouse have the same meaning as well as the second paired words which are baby and infant. It is called Synonyms. Let's proceed to item number 3. What do you observe? Right! The analogies contain words that are the causes, or the sources of some actions or conditions which are cold and hot and the other words that are the effects, or the results or consequences which are shiver and sweat. And that type is called Cause and Effect.translate in tagalog ​
